Carbonとは よくある日付の加算や減算などの処理がまとまっているよくできる子。 Laravel6でのCarbonの参照 use Carbon\Carbon; Timestamp型に合わせる 基本的にこのフォーマットで利用することが多い $now = Carbon::now()->format(‘Y-m-d H:i:s’ …
1人会社と節税
設立 会社設立 freee で合同会社を設立しました(外部サイト) 手取り 【早見表・計算フォームつき】年収300万円~5000万円の手取りを解説 節税 ideco、小規模企業共済を使えば経費扱いで資産運用と退職金代わりになる 会社を作れば節税できるのか? 年収1,000万円!サラリーマンVS個人事業主・フリーラン …
バグのないプログラム
値の判定 値があること if (isset($item[‘key’])) { // 値がある時の処理 } 空配列判定 $array = []; $array = $this->i_members->where(‘birth’, ’11’))->get(); if (!empty($array)) { // 空配列でない時のお処理 } &n …
jwt-auth + Laravel6 アクセストークンとリフレッシュトークン

備考 Laravel6ではjwt-auth1以上が必要。 https://jwt-auth.readthedocs.io/en/develop/laravel-installation/ /logoutは作らない。 アプリ側でtokenを決して貰うので 当記事の設定を推奨しているわけではないです。 ・jwt-authのブラックリスト機能をfalseにしています。 設定例 …
【工事中】SQL パラメータテーブル
設定例 プレイ時間によって課金が行われる 加入プランによって無課金プレイできる時間が設定されている プレイ履歴によって請求額とポイント合算を求める test.sql — phpMyAdmin SQL Dump — version 4.9.1 — https://www.phpmyadmin.net/ — — ホスト: db — 生成日時: 20 …
MySQL5.7 いいね機能のSQL
SQLの実行順序おさらい SELECT 列の抽出対象 FROM テーブル名 WHERE 行の絞り込み条件 GROUP BY hoge_colum HAVING 100 > amount Aテーブルの列と行を切り出しイメージをする Bテーブルの列と行を切り出しイメージをする ONで結合条件を指定 WHEREで行を絞りこむ GROUP BYでグループ化 …
Redis ElastiCache maxmemory-policy

maxmemory-policyについて 「allkeys-lru」を設定しておくと、 「すべてのキー」の中から古い順から削除してくれる。 「volatile-lru」はTTLを設定しているキーに限られるので、TTLを設定していない場合は削除してくれない😢
git pullしてマージしたが…取り消す!
間違ったブランチからpullしたところファイルが大量にわちゃわちゃした…。 $ git merge –abort これでマージを取り消せるのじゃ!😊
ELB 暖機申請テンプレ

=================== ELBのFQDN(ELB名およびリージョンを含む): xxxxxxLB-999999999.ap-northeast-1.elb.amazonaws.com 予測されるピーク時のリクエスト数(requests/秒): ピーク時のリクエスト数: 1000 req/s 1リクエストあたりの平均リクエストサイズ: 20KB Pre-warmingが必 …
N+1問題を発生させないには?
リレーションは全く使わないわけじゃなくて、 親テーブルのid取得といったシンプルな実装では利用する$user = $r_user->findWhere([ ‘id’ => $user_id ]); $company_id = $user->section->company->id; — 優さん (@yuu13n6r2) December 20, …
【検討】Firebase ゲストログイン機能とPush通知実装検討
むかしむかし、あるところに会員ログイン, ゲストログイン機能があるサービス開発プロジェクトがあったとさ…。 懸念 複数端末を利用しているユーザ ゲストログインと会員ログインを行うユーザ → 同じ端末に2通Push通知が送られてしまわないか? 通常アプリ仕様知識 アプリインストール時に擬似的なudidを生成して端末に保存しておくことで、一意な端末 …
Git cherry-pick
コミットしようとした時に意図しないブランチで作業していた・・・。 そんな時に!cherry-pick git status $ git status HEAD detached from 54c69c9 nothing to commit, working tree clean ブランチを確認する $ git branch warning: …